Comparison

Boise vs Nampa

Nampa has the lower salary-needed estimate, while Nampa has the lower starter rent. Differences are shown as Nampa minus Boise.

MetricBoiseNampaDifferenceAdvantageWhy
Median rent$1,756$1,593-$163NampaNampa has the lower median rent.
Home price$501,500$416,298-$85,202NampaNampa has the lower home price.
Utilities$174/mo$186/mo+$12/moBoiseBoise has the lower utilities.
Groceries index100103+3BoiseBoise has the lower groceries index.
Salary needed$75,240$59,400-$15,840NampaNampa has the lower salary needed.
Move score76/10077/100+1NampaNampa has the higher move score.
